NA Literature and the Member
All NA members are welcome to share their experience and understanding in written form. The way to participate is to become an active member in a local literature committee. (…) Through participation in literature committee forums and workshops, all members are encouraged to make suggestions for additions and deletions, and to write original material which they feel will improve the draft. The responsibility for reviewing and making input to literature rests with the member.

These dates and times are also the locations of our monthly literature subcommittee meeting. To be of service and join the Literature Committee! On the literature subcommittee, we discuss and make area contributions to the literature projects currently being written by Narcotics Anonymous.
